nikcio

Untitled

Sep 22nd, 2020
780
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. SORTSTART:;
  2.             Console.WriteLine();
  3.             Console.WriteLine("Opg 5.4");
  4.             Console.Write("Indtast navn: ");
  5.             string[] names = Console.ReadLine().Split(' ');
  6.  
  7.             if (names.Length != 3)
  8.             {
  9.                 Console.WriteLine("Forkert input");
  10.                 goto SORTSTART;
  11.             }
  12.  
  13.  
  14.             if (names[0].CompareTo(names[1]) < 0 && names[1].CompareTo(names[2]) < 0 && names[0].CompareTo(names[2]) < 0)
  15.             {
  16.                 Console.WriteLine($"{names[0]} {names[1]} {names[2]}");
  17.             }
  18.             else if (names[0].CompareTo(names[1]) < 0 && names[1].CompareTo(names[2]) > 0 && names[0].CompareTo(names[2]) > 0)
  19.             {
  20.                 Console.WriteLine($"{names[2]} {names[0]} {names[1]}");
  21.             }
  22.             else if (names[0].CompareTo(names[1]) > 0 && names[1].CompareTo(names[2]) > 0 && names[0].CompareTo(names[2]) > 0)
  23.             {
  24.                 Console.WriteLine($"{names[2]} {names[1]} {names[0]}");
  25.             }
  26.             else if (names[0].CompareTo(names[1]) > 0 && names[1].CompareTo(names[2]) < 0 && names[0].CompareTo(names[2]) > 0)
  27.             {
  28.                 Console.WriteLine($"{names[1]} {names[2]} {names[0]}");
  29.             }
  30.             else if (names[0].CompareTo(names[1]) == 0 && names[1].CompareTo(names[2]) == 0 && names[0].CompareTo(names[2]) == 0)
  31.             {
  32.                 Console.WriteLine($"{names[0]} {names[1]} {names[2]}");
  33.             }
  34.             else if (names[0].CompareTo(names[1]) == 0 && names[1].CompareTo(names[2]) > 0 && names[0].CompareTo(names[2]) > 0)
  35.             {
  36.                 Console.WriteLine($"{names[2]} {names[1]} {names[0]}");
  37.             }
  38.             else if (names[0].CompareTo(names[1]) > 0 && names[1].CompareTo(names[2]) == 0 && names[0].CompareTo(names[2]) > 0)
  39.             {
  40.                 Console.WriteLine($"{names[1]} {names[2]} {names[0]}");
  41.             }
  42.             else if (names[0].CompareTo(names[1]) < 0 && names[1].CompareTo(names[2]) == 0 && names[0].CompareTo(names[2]) < 0)
  43.             {
  44.                 Console.WriteLine($"{names[0]} {names[1]} {names[2]}");
  45.             }
  46.             else if (names[0].CompareTo(names[1]) < 0 && names[1].CompareTo(names[2]) > 0 && names[0].CompareTo(names[2]) == 0)
  47.             {
  48.                 Console.WriteLine($"{names[2]} {names[0]} {names[1]}");
  49.             }
  50.             else
  51.             {
  52.                 Console.WriteLine("Sorting not found");
  53.             }
  54.             goto SORTSTART;
RAW Paste Data